The Forensic Services Partnership Interest form is a vital business tool designed for companies and individuals looking to collaborate on forensic services. This form facilitates the process of establishing partnerships, allowing interested parties to express their intent and outline their capabilities in the forensic accounting and finance sector. By streamlining the initial stages of partnership discussions, this form helps to ensure that all potential collaborators are aligned in their goals and expertise, ultimately enhancing the effectiveness and credibility of forensic investigations and services offered.


In the project lifecycle, the Forensic Services Partnership Interest form serves as an essential starting point for collaboration discussions. By collecting information from interested partners, it aids in identifying synergies and potential contributions from each party. This form can be easily shared with clients and stakeholders through direct email or embedded links, allowing for seamless communication and engagement. By utilizing this form, businesses can efficiently manage partnership inquiries and lay the groundwork for successful forensic service collaborations.

What should be included in a forensic services partnership interest?
chevron down icon
A forensic services partnership interest form should include fields for Company/Individual Name, Contact Person, Website, Contact Number, Partnership Vision, Areas of Collaboration, Value Proposition, and Partnership Type to ensure comprehensive data collection for effective partnership management.
